Home
The Three Cities: Vol. I
Barnes and Noble
Loading Inventory...
The Three Cities: Vol. I in Bloomington, MN
Current price: $139.90

The Three Cities: Vol. I in Bloomington, MN
Current price: $139.90
Loading Inventory...
Size: OS
Reproduction of the original.
Reproduction of the original.